Medical Center South stands as a strategic residential hub located south of the renowned Texas Medical Center. This neighborhood offers residents an ideal balance of suburban tranquility and urban accessibility. Prospective buyers often find a variety of housing styles ranging from mid-century traditional structures to contemporary new constructions. The location provides a straightforward commute for those working in the healthcare industry or attending nearby educational institutions. Beyond the employment opportunities, the area features several green spaces and parks that offer a peaceful retreat from the city's hustle. Real estate in this sector remains a popular choice for individuals seeking proximity to major thoroughfares like Highway 288 and Loop 610, facilitating easy travel throughout the greater metropolitan region. The community atmosphere is defined by its evolving landscape and the steady development of retail and dining options that cater to the needs of local inhabitants. Investing in this area means gaining access to a growing market where property values have shown resilience over time.

Medical Center South Properties For Sale
The residential inventory in Medical Center South presents diverse opportunities for homeownership. Many properties feature spacious lots and mature landscaping, which are characteristic of the older sections of the neighborhood. Recent years have seen an influx of builders focusing on modern townhomes and multi-story residences that maximize vertical space and offer high-end finishes. These newer properties often include energy-efficient features and open floor plans designed for modern living. Potential residents can explore various price points, making it a versatile market for first-time buyers and those looking to upgrade their living situation. The proximity to Hermann Park and the Museum District adds significant cultural value to the neighborhood, providing world-class entertainment and educational experiences within a short drive. The availability of local amenities, including grocery stores and specialized services, ensures that daily necessities are always within reach for those residing in this thriving part of town.
